The Whole Story: From Mine to Landfill (and Beyond)

Understanding the true environmental footprint of a John Deere metal toy tractor requires a holistic life cycle assessment (LCA). This involves analyzing every stage, from raw material extraction to end-of-life disposal. The mining processes employed for steel or zinc alloys affect land use, water quality, and greenhouse gas emissions. The manufacturing process itself – encompassing casting, painting, and assembly – consumes significant energy. The question of renewable energy use in the factories becomes crucial here. Finally, the disposal or recycling of these durable toys poses a significant challenge. What happens to the tractor after playtime ends? Does it end up in a landfill, or are there effective recycling programs in place?

From Ore to Shelf: Material Sourcing and Manufacturing

A crucial aspect of assessing the environmental impact of these tractors involves evaluating the sourcing of raw materials and the manufacturing processes used. The mining and processing of metals like steel or zinc alloys impact land use, water quality, and greenhouse gas emissions. The sourcing of paints, packaging, and other components also adds to the overall environmental footprint. The manufacturing process itself – including energy consumption and waste generation – needs close scrutiny. Are renewable energy sources used? What happens to manufacturing byproducts such as metal shavings and paint sludge? These are all critical questions.

Transportation and Distribution: The Long Haul

The journey of these miniature tractors from factory to shelves is also a significant contributor to their overall environmental impact. Transportation from the manufacturing facility to distribution centers and retailers adds to the carbon footprint. The sustainability of shipping materials is equally relevant – are they recyclable or biodegradable?

Playing with Sustainability: Product Use and Disposal

While the impact during the actual use phase is relatively limited, the end-of-life of these tractors presents a vital sustainability challenge. Do these durable toys end up in landfills, contributing to mounting waste? Or are there effective recycling or repurposing programs in place? The potential for these tractors to be melted down and reused is a key consideration for their long-term sustainability.
